Global Metallurgical Coke Market Overview

  • The Global Metallurgical Coke Market is valued at USD 346 billion, based on a five-year historical analysis. This growth is primarily driven by the increasing demand for steel production, as metallurgical coke is a crucial component in the steelmaking process. The rise in infrastructure projects, automotive manufacturing, and urbanization across various regions has further fueled the demand for metallurgical coke, making it a vital commodity in the global market.
  • Key players in this market include China, the United States, and India, which dominate due to their extensive steel manufacturing industries. China, being the largest producer and consumer of steel, significantly influences the metallurgical coke market. The U.S. and India also contribute to the market's growth through their robust industrial sectors and increasing investments in infrastructure and automotive development.
  • In 2023, the U.S. government announced regulatory initiatives aimed at reducing carbon emissions from industrial processes, including steel production. These initiatives encourage steel manufacturers to adopt cleaner technologies and alternative materials in the production of metallurgical coke, supporting the transition to lower-carbon steelmaking.

Global Metallurgical Coke Market Segmentation

By Type:The metallurgical coke market is segmented into various types, including Blast Furnace Coke, Foundry Coke, Nut Coke, Coke Breeze, Buckwheat Coke, and Coke Dust. Each type serves specific applications in the steelmaking and foundry processes, with varying characteristics and quality levels. Among these, Blast Furnace Coke is the most widely used due to its essential role in the iron-making process, followed by Foundry Coke, which is crucial for casting applications.

By End-User:The end-user segmentation includes Steel Manufacturing, Foundries, Chemical Industry, Glass Manufacturing, Sugar Processing, and Others. Steel Manufacturing is the dominant segment, driven by the high demand for steel in construction, automotive, and infrastructure industries. Foundries also represent a significant portion of the market, utilizing metallurgical coke for casting processes. The chemical industry and glass manufacturing sectors are experiencing steady growth, but they currently hold a smaller share compared to steel and foundry applications.

Global Metallurgical Coke Market Industry Analysis

Growth Drivers

  • Increasing Demand from Steel Industry:The steel industry is a primary consumer of metallurgical coke, accounting for approximately 70% of its global demand. In future, steel production is projected to reach 1.8 billion tons, driven by infrastructure projects and urbanization. Countries like China and India are expected to contribute significantly, with China alone producing around 1.1 billion tons. This robust demand from steel manufacturing is a key growth driver for the metallurgical coke market.
  • Urbanization and Infrastructure Development:Rapid urbanization is leading to increased infrastructure development, particularly in emerging economies. The World Bank estimates that urban areas will house 68% of the global population in future, necessitating substantial investments in construction. In future, global infrastructure spending is expected to exceed $4 trillion, further boosting the demand for steel and, consequently, metallurgical coke. This trend is vital for market growth as urban centers expand.
  • Technological Advancements in Coke Production:Innovations in coke production technology are enhancing efficiency and reducing costs. For instance, advancements in carbonization processes can increase yield by up to 10%, while also minimizing emissions. In future, the adoption of these technologies is projected to rise, with investments in cleaner production methods expected to reach $1.5 billion globally. This technological shift is crucial for meeting the growing demand while adhering to environmental standards.

Market Challenges

  • Environmental Regulations and Compliance:Stricter environmental regulations are posing significant challenges for metallurgical coke producers. In future, compliance costs are expected to rise by 15% due to new emission standards set by various governments. For instance, the European Union's Green Deal aims to reduce carbon emissions by 55% in future, impacting production processes. These regulations necessitate investments in cleaner technologies, which can strain financial resources for many companies.
  • Volatility in Raw Material Prices:The metallurgical coke market is heavily influenced by fluctuations in raw material prices, particularly coal. In future, the price of coking coal is projected to average $200 per ton, influenced by geopolitical tensions and supply chain disruptions. This volatility can lead to increased production costs, affecting profit margins for coke producers. Companies must navigate these price fluctuations to maintain competitiveness in the market.

Market Opportunities

  • Expansion in Emerging Markets:Emerging markets, particularly in Asia and Africa, present significant growth opportunities for metallurgical coke. With urbanization rates projected at 3% annually, these regions are expected to increase steel production, driving demand for coke. Investments in infrastructure projects are anticipated to exceed $1 trillion by future, creating a favorable environment for market expansion.
  • Innovations in Coke Production Technology:The development of advanced coke production technologies offers substantial market opportunities. Innovations such as carbon capture and storage (CCS) can reduce emissions by up to 90%. In future, investments in these technologies are expected to reach $500 million, enabling producers to meet regulatory requirements while enhancing operational efficiency and sustainability.
